Beef Masala Fry

Quantity Measure Ingredients Description:
1/2 Kilogram Beef - Mince Cut in small cubes
  As Required Salt to taste. Add and boil meat
1/4 Teaspoon Turmeric Powder Add and boil meat
1/2 Teaspoon Garam-Masala Add and boil meat
  As Required Coconut Oil Heat oil
1/4 Teaspoon Fenugreek ( Methi) Fry in hot oil
2 Large Onions Slice and fry in hot oil
2 Medium Green Chillies Add and fry
2 Twigs/Sprigs Curry Leaves (Kadi patta) Add and fry
1 Teaspoon Garlic (Lason, Losun) Crushed Add and fry
1 Teaspoon Ginger (Adhrak) Crushed Add and fry
3 Teaspoon Coriander/Dhania Powder  
1 Large Tomatoes Chop, Add and fry
1/2 Teaspoon Chilly Powder, Red Add
2 Teaspoon Meat Curry Powder See Recipe in Masalas
1 Teaspoon Fennel -(Saunf, Badi Shep) Add
  As Required Coriander Leaves (Kothmeer) for garnishing

Method

1)Cut beef into small pieces.

2)Boil water in cooker and add beef, salt and a pinch each of turmeric and garam masala powders.

3)Heat 2 tbsp of coconut oil in a kadai or a pan.

4)Add fenugreek seeds and then sliced onion.

5)Add salt, cover and let simmer.

6)When the onions are tender, add torn curry leaves, slit chillies, ginger and garlic and saute` for 3 mins.

7)Add chopped tomato. Let simmer, till the oil is separated.

8)Add all the powders and fennels.

9)Saute, till it emits the aroma of getting roasted.

10)Add the beef pieces to this masala.

:- Keep the stock. You may need it.

11)Mix the meat and masala well.

12)Add a bit stock, if the masala is too dry to be mixed.

13)Add 2 more tbsp of oil and saute.

:- The longer you fry it, the lesser it stays on your dining table !
